Ultrafast Analysis of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itors (SSRIs) in Human Serum by the Agilent RapidFire High-Throughput Triple Quadrupole Mass Spectrometry System

Summary

Význam tématu


Sel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) are among the most commonly prescribed psychotropic medications. Accurate quantification of these drugs in human serum supports therapeutic drug monitoring, pharmacokinetic studies, and drug–drug interaction assessments. Traditional liquid chromatography–mass spectrometry (LC–MS/MS) methods can be time-consuming and limit throughput in clinical research and high-volume laboratories.

Cíle a přehled studie / článku


This application note describes the development and validation of an ultrafast method for simultaneous quantification of six SSRIs (citalopram, N-desmethyl citalopram, fluoxetine, norfluoxetine, sertraline, paroxetine) in human serum. The method employs an Agilent RapidFire High-Throughput SPE coupled with a 6490 Triple Quadrupole Mass Spectrometer to achieve sample cycle times of 13 seconds and throughputs exceeding 250 samples per hour.

Použitá metodika a instrumentace


Samples underwent protein crash with zinc sulfate and acetonitrile containing an internal standard (citalopram-d6), followed by 1:10 dilution in 0.1% formic acid. Automated solid-phase extraction was performed on an Agilent RapidFire C18 cartridge.

  • Injection volume: 10 µL
  • Buffers: water + 0.1% formic acid (Pump 1, 1.5 mL/min); acetonitrile + 0.1% formic acid (Pumps 2 & 3, 1.25 mL/min)
  • SPE cycle times (four RF states between 500–7,000 ms)

Hlavní výsledky a diskuse


The method displayed linear calibration curves for all six SSRIs over 10–500 ng/mL with R2 values >0.99. Limits of detection were below 5 ng/mL. Intra- and interday accuracy remained within ±10% and precision (CV) within 10% across all concentrations. Representative data showed no significant carryover when injecting a blank after the highest calibrator. The system achieved a consistent 13-second cycle per sample, equivalent to >250 injections per hour, representing a >10-fold increase in throughput compared to conventional LC–MS/MS.

Přínosy a praktické využití metody


This ultrafast SPE/MS/MS approach offers:
  • High throughput compatible with large clinical cohorts or high-volume QC laboratories
  • Robust quantification with validated accuracy and precision
  • Minimal carryover and simplified sample preparation
  • Direct integration into existing MassHunter data workflows

Závěr


The Agilent RapidFire High-Throughput SPE coupled with a 6490 Triple Quadrupole MS enables ultrafast, accurate, and precise quantification of SSRIs in human serum. With sample cycle times of 13 seconds and throughput exceeding 250 samples per hour, this methodology significantly accelerates routine and research applications compared to traditional LC–MS/MS methods.
